The development of fine structure superplasticity in cast ultrahigh carbon steels through thermal cycling

Abstract

Superplastic structures have been developed in an as-cast ultrahigh carbon steel, containing 1.6% C, by heat treatment alone. The heat treatment involves quenching from high temperature (1150° C) and then repeated cycling across the A1 transformation temperature (727° C). This changes the coarse, as-cast structure to an ultrafine ferrite structure containing fine spheroidized cementite particles. An optimum structure is found after about 10 cycles and strain rate sensitivities of about 0.45 and elongations to failure of over 300% have been achieved.
